## Runbook: Telemetry Payload Compression — Hallvik Collector

Payloads over 4 KB are zstd-compressed before transport. Compression happens post-encryption-framing; plaintext never touches the compressor for attacker-controlled fields, mitigating oracle-style leaks. Dictionary updates ship quarterly, signed, and are rejected if the signature chain breaks. Reviewers: confirm the compressor version pinned in the lockfile matches the deployed collector. Each deployment records the trace token immediately below this section.

build token for tawif-bahip: htk31_68bba16e1afabfef4ecc69408c06f16

## Runbook: Splitting the Velmora User Module

Extraction of the user module from the Velmora monolith proceeds in three phases: schema isolation, dual-write, then cutover. All traffic between the new UserCore service and the legacy shell is authenticated via the internal Graywall gateway. For review purposes, the current staging credential is included below.

service key, bagep-yahag: zpat11_YieSWvAgzqt

Meeting notes, engraving logistics — Awards Night. Attendees from events and dispatch confirmed the schedule: the engraved trophies return from Moreland & Pike on Wednesday evening and must go out to the Aldercroft Hall venue by Thursday 10:00. Driver's coordinator to assign a single vehicle for the full set; no split loads, as the plinths are numbered to match the winners' list. Each case is sealed and photographed before loading. At the venue dock, the hand-over proceeds strictly according to the following:

drop instructions, bahif-bahip: the norax feniel courier leaves the drumir kaseth rusir ledger at gate 1983 under passcode 849948